Hey all, I've got a problem I hope you could help me out with.

Frequently, when I start up my car, my engine will not hold idle. Instead, the engine just stalls out. I have to manually hold down the throttle to keep the revs high enough to keep the engine running. I will do this for a minute or so, then the engine will hold the idle without my help. Usually, this phenomenon happens in the mornings. Seems like cold starts give this car problems.

Also, I sometimes get blue smoke from the tailpipe on starts.

Mine is a '96 Celica GT with a manual tranny.

ISC

It's the small yellow "box" under your TB.
IT has 2 coolant lines and a vacuum line running to it.
When the engine needs to raise the idle it opens this valve.
If it's stuck or clogged the idle won't raise.

Check it first. wink.gif
